  • 36 GORGEOUS, SKIN-TONE COLORS + 1 COLORLESS ALCOHOL MARKER BLENDER: Hard to draw flesh, skin, or hair shades with ordinary markers? The color spectrum is yours to explore with 36 brilliant portrait shades to choose from, plus a colorless blender for better blending effects. You can draw any desired natural hue easily!
  • BRUSH & CHISEL, DOUBLE-TIP, DOUBLE THE FUN: Widen your artistic horizons with the dual-tip marker design! Choose the brush tip for sweeping, calligraphic strokes or quickly color in large areas with the wide chisel tip. What's more, now Ohuhu replacement brush tips is available, so you can easily replace the worn-out tips to ensure consistent and precise lines whenever you create. The only limit is your imagination.
  • SEAMLESSLY BLENDING: Say goodbye to unsightly splotches and uneven coloring. Our high-quality ink seamlessly blends to create beautiful, professional-grade artwork, perfect for both beginners and experienced artists; Also, no more frustrating smudges or wet ink ruining your work. Our alcohol-based ink dries quickly, ensuring that your art is always clean, crisp, smudge-free, and ready to display.
  • ALCOHOL-BASED INK, DRIES INSTANTLY: Never let wet ink ruin your work again! Draw smudge-free thanks to its fast-drying, alcohol-based formula.
  • EASY IDENTIFICATION, ORGANIZATION & PORTABILITY: Don't waste time searching for the perfect color. Our markers come with color-coded caps to keep you organized and efficient. Plus, the free carrying case makes these markers perfect for any coloring adventure or as a thoughtful gift for any artist.

    I'll begin the review with the short and sweet. This brand is a perfect way to dip your toes into alcohol markers, to see if you like how they handle and if they work for your purposes. I own the skin-tone set, as well as the 130 brush/chisel tip set.

    What I like / The pros:
    As a beginner to alcohol markers, I can say that these ones are very easy to use- both for basic colouring as well as shading and layering.

    The lighter colours can be layered over darker colours as a highlight, and the darker colours are beautiful for shading and don't feather with your basic multi-media sketch pads.

    The brush tip is very smooth and comfortable to use, and so long as you take your time while applying the colour it all dries into an even tone with no streaking. As well, the brush tip is firm enough that you won't have accidents with any unintended 'flicking' if you're colouring sharp corners or steep curves, saving you from accidents that might mess up your drawings or colouring pages.

    The colour dries almost immediately once applied.

    This set also has a really great assortment of fair, medium, and dark skin tones. Lots of yellow, brown, and pink-type tones. It's a great starter pack that will give you everything you'll need to start a good collection.

    What could use some work / The cons:

    The chisel tips seem to be unevenly cut, and I struggle to draw a full line without inconsistencies because there seems to be dips or odd shaping in the tips. From what I've experienced, you need to press a bit and be quite careful to avoid your lines of colour looking strange because of these gaps.

    The colours, when applied, don't match up well to the colours presented on the caps where tone is concerned (they seem to apply darker or lighter, not necessarily spot on to the cap colour). Not a big gripe at all, just be sure to swatch your markers on the paper you use most to get an idea of what each colour applies like before diving into a drawing or colouring book.

    If you go about colouring too quickly, the colour applies pretty dry or sheer with some markers- making the application streaky and very hard to cover up once the marker has dried.

    On the other hand, if you go too slowly the marker applies quite heavy and dark, making the finished application look splotchy and again, hard to cover up.

    The two above points may be due to the paper I use, somewhat fibrous multi-media art paper, so it might be worth investing in marker pads or cardstock to avoid dry application or over-saturation. Given how popular multi-media paper is though, I wanted to mention it for anyone else that uses it as well. It's not a huge issue at all, just good to know.

    Overall I definitely rate these markers at a solid 5/5, you cannot go wrong with the quality and value overall. They work beautifully, and are perfect for beginners and a great starter for anyone debating trying out higher end alcohol-markers in the future.

    I use my meager collection of Copic Sketch and Ciao markers for my more serious drawing and illustrations but have found myself using them A LOT in my amazing coloring book collection when I just need to chill. This is not a cost effective thing to do at $5-$8 a pop! So, I decided I should try to find some much less expensive markers that might still give me the same satisfaction as the Copics do with their magical ink blending and saturation on the paper. I'm really glad I gave these Ohuhu markers a try!

    The Ohuhu inks are nice and sheer for layering and building form with light and shadows. You can keep the colors sheer by moving the brush nib slowly enough that one pass or layer covers the area without streaking or splotching. I find that the third layer of ink is about as dark/saturated as it will get for many of the colors, especially those that start out more saturated to begin with, but that is more of a progression than I've gotten with another inexpensive brand I tried out. To me, that ink layering/buildability and the brush nib quality are the most pivotal details of an alcohol marker. That being said, let's look at the brush nib.

    In my opinion, the brush nib is the ultimate vehicle for the magical liquid known as alcohol ink. The more repeatable (over and over) flexibility you can build into that brush while maintaing a perfect point for tiny details, the more creative you the artist can be and the more happy and in control you will be. The brush should allow you to lay down wide wet swaths of ink on half a page and still turn right around and put a teensy pink dot on a mouse's tiny twitching cartoon nose if you want to. This keeps you free to put the exact amount of ink exactly where you want it and never where you don't. Now, the brush nibs on the Ohuhu are pretty stiff when compared to Copics and a couple other higher dollar brands, which is a bit disappointing for sure, but is not at all unexpected at this excellent price point. I am curious to see how long I can keep them from fraying. I am pretty careful with "my precious" markers and my Copics and even my Prismacolors have NEVER frayed even after I illustrated an entire 32 page book with full-bleed spreads. These Ohuhu nibs seem like they are felt without the flexible core or thin foamlike overlay that Copics and Prismacolors have. I have found this same Copic feel/type of construction on the Art-n-Fly marker nibs, which is amazing, but they don't have the same barrel feel, variety of colors available, or number of pen caps that actually color match the 1-layer ink swatches that these Ohuhus do. I'm very pleased with the inks, color variety, and various tones in this Skin Tone set. For the money they seem like great quality for hobby coloring. I will be trying these out on some drawings as well. Using them on ultra-smooth marker paper will extend the nib life for sure, as will the bonus of the nibs being reversible. This is excellent engineering foresight for a company that wants to keep costs down while keeping the quality as high as possible.

    I am overall very happy I listened to the hype on YouTube and in 鶹 reviews about this Ohuhu brand. I look forward to seeing the longevity of their brush nibs as well as seeing where the company chooses to take us with its future creative-centric products. It's refreshing and exciting to find a company with an eye on it's bottom line that aims to match that up with my bottom dollar and creative needs. I can't wait to snap up their pastel set when it's available again.

    Thanks Ohuhu, and Cheers to you, fellow inkers!
